1. diel
Autor: Hrbáček Jiří
Vydavateľstvo: BEN - technická literatura
EAN: 9788073001766
Prvý diel učebnice sa zaoberá úplnými základmi programovania. Výučba prebieha na mikrokontroléri PIC16F84. Postupne sa naučíme, čo treba k tomu, aby mikrokontrolér pracoval a mohli sme si k nemu pripojiť tie najjednoduchšie, ale najčastejšie používané obvody s tlačidlami a LED. Vysvetlíme si, ako písať programy vo vývojovom prostredí MPLAB.
čítať viacGabriel Gašpar, Juraj Ďuďák
Vydavaťeľstvo STU 2023 18,12 €Martina Šipošová; Edina Borovská
Mikula 2017 17,91 €Prvý diel učebnice sa zaoberá úplnými základmi programovania. Výučba prebieha na mikrokontroléri PIC16F84. Postupne sa naučíme, čo treba k tomu, aby mikrokontrolér pracoval a mohli sme si k nemu pripojiť tie najjednoduchšie, ale najčastejšie používané obvody s tlačidlami a LED. Vysvetlíme si, ako písať programy vo vývojovom prostredí MPLAB. Oboznámime sa so základnou skupinou inštrukcií tohoto mikrokontroléra. Naučíme sa ovládať jeho paralelné vstupy/výstupy. Pretože všetky mikrokontroléry PIC majú základné funkcie rovnaké, všetko, čo sa tu naučíme, bude platiť i pre ostatné typy týchto mikrokontrolérov.
Výučba je vedená na množstve príkladov a animácií, takže je od samého začiatku zaujímavá a bez zbytočne dlhých teoretických úvodov. Po preštudovaní tohoto dielu budeme schopní sami navrhnúť jednoduchý obvod s mikrokontrolérom (s tlačidlami a LED), napísať jednoduchý program, ten preniesť do mikrokontroléra a celý systém oživiť.
Mikrokontroléry zaujímajú nesmierne dôležité miesto v moderných elektronických systémoch. Použitie mikrokontrolérov veľmi zjednodušuje tieto systémy a zvyšuje ich schopnosti. Dá sa bez preháňania povedať, že návrh a realizácia elektronických systémov s použitím mikrokontrolérov patrí medzi základné znalosti a schopnosti súčasných elektronikov.
Učebnica je písaná tak, že umožňuje veľmi efektívny spôsob samoštúdia. Vyžaduje len najzákladnejšie znalosti elektroniky a základnú užívateľskú znalosť práce s počítačom. Učebnicu je možné s výhodou využívať i v prezenčnej výučbe.
Výučba je vedená na osembitových mikrokontroléroch PIC firmy Microchip, pretože sú z hľadiska výučby najvhodnejšie. Veľa profesionálnych systémov tieto mikrokontroléry bohato využíva. Patria medzi najvýkonnejšie osembitové mikrokontroléry. Sú vyrábané od najjednoduchších typov až po typy bohato vybavené integrovanými perifériami.
Súčasťou každého dielu učebnice je sprievodné CD, kde sa nachádzajú vysvetľujúce programy a animácie. Preberané učivo je vysvetľované na veľkom množstve praktických príkladov. Toto všetko umožní ľahké pochopenie preberanej látky. Je tu tiež miesto pre vlastné poznámky.
Jednotlivé učebnice na seba premyslene naväzujú. Postupne sa naučíme navrhovať systémy s mikrokontrolérmi od najjednoduchších až po zložité inteligentné systémy s viacerými mikrokontrolérmi, ktoré spolu navzájom komunikujú, vrátane ich komunikácie s PC.
Ku každému dielu sa dá u autora objednať a zakúpiť kompletné vybavenie pre výučbu a ľahkú realizáciu praktických úloh. Vybavenie pre jednotlivé diely postupne vytvorí ucelený súbor prostriedkov pre realizáciu i zložitých systémov.
Tento diel učebnice nás naučí používať mikrokontrolér, jeho paralelné vstupy/výstupy, základnú skupinu inštrukcií a základné zásady písania programov v assembleri s využitím MPLABu.
* * * * *
V druhom dieli, ktorý na tento bude naväzovať, sa postupne zoznámime s ďalšími inštrukciami mikrokontroléra, so základnou činnosťou programov pre čakacie slučky, zoznámime sa s čítačom/časovačom a dátovou EEPROM, ktoré sú implementované v mikrokontroléri PIC16F84. Naučíme sa simuláciu programov, ktorá veľmi uľahčí vyhľadávanie chýb v zložitejších programoch. Je tu vysvetlená technika písania programov s využitím podprogramov. Naučíme sa písať zložitejšie programy.
Ďalšie diely učebnice sa už venujú tvorbe zložitejších systémov (použitie klávesníc, expanderov výstupov, rôznych zobrazovacích jednotiek, využitie inteligentných obvodov, komunikácie mikrokontrolérov apod.), prevodu už hotových programov pre použitie s inými typmi mikrokontrolérov PIC, ako jednoduchšími, tak i zložitejšími.
Stručný obsah
* obsah knihy
o Teoretická časť
1. Čo je to mikrokontrolér a k čomu sa používa
2. Čo budeme pri výučbe potrebovať
3. Vytvorenie prvého fungujúceho zariadenia
4. Základný inštrukčný súbor mikrokontroléra
o Praktická časť
1. Práca s mikrokontrolérom
2. Realizácia zapojenia pre odskúšanie funkcie systému
3. Použitie modulov pre ľahšiu prácu
4. Aké súčiastky budeme pri výučbe používať
5. Realizácia systému na kontaktnom poli
6. Postup realizácie systému na plošnom spoji
o Riešenie úloh
* obsah doprovodného CD
o ANIMACESL - animace ve slovenském jazyce
o MPLAB - MPLAB v. 4.12.12 a v. 3.31
o TOOLS - instalační soubory překladače a simulátoru MPASMWIN, MPASM23 a MPSIM52
o ZDROJ - zdrojové soubory příkladů v assembleru